Hiring a Compiler Optimization Developer brings several advantages to a software development team. They specialize in improving the efficiency of software programs, reducing their execution time and memory footprint. This can significantly speed up software applications, leading to better user experience and increased productivity.
These developers possess deep understanding of programming languages and machine code, enabling them to craft highly efficient software. They can identify bottlenecks in code and optimize them, leading to improved performance. They can also work on optimizing compilers, which automatically translate high-level programming languages into machine code. This ensures that the produced code is as efficient as possible.
Furthermore, their skills are crucial in hardware-specific optimizations. They understand the architecture of different processors and can write code that leverages specific features of the hardware to gain extra performance. This is particularly important in fields like gaming, high-performance computing, or any real-time systems where every bit of performance matters.
Moreover, they can contribute to the development of new compilers and programming languages, bringing innovative features and improvements to the programming community. This can give a company a competitive edge, especially in tech industry.
In essence, a Compiler Optimization Developer can greatly enhance the performance, efficiency, and innovation of software development projects.
